草庐IT

windows - Grunt.js 在使用 watch 任务时生成一个新的 Node 进程

当使用grunt的监视任务时,Grunt.js显然会生成一个新的node.js进程:http://www.youtube.com/watch?v=fgRlcFt9dkg一旦我保存我的文档,默认任务就会执行,并且(如您在视频中所见)突然有一个新的node.exe进程。这是我的grunt文件:module.exports=function(grunt){grunt.loadNpmTasks('grunt-contrib-clean');grunt.loadNpmTasks('grunt-contrib-compress');grunt.loadNpmTasks('grunt-contrib

windows - 如何在 Windows 上使用 MinGW 构建 OpenCV 3.2.0

关闭。这个问题需要更多focused.它目前不接受答案。想改进这个问题吗?更新问题,使其只关注一个问题editingthispost.关闭5年前。Improvethisquestion这篇文章包含了我(和其他用户)在从源代码构建库时遇到的所有问题。由于没有教程,我决定创建此类常见问题解答帖子以将所有解决方案放在一起。希望对您有所帮助!配置:OpenCV3.2.0MinGW-w64x86_64-6.1.0-win32-seh-rt_v5-rev0欢迎您在答案中添加更多信息,因为将所有内容放在一个地方会更方便。

.net - 非托管到托管(.Net)

是否有可能将非托管DLL转换为托管DLL? 最佳答案 包装类您可以为DLL编写一个包装器类。这些很受欢迎。第三方库提供商通常提供此类包装器.NET程序集来包装他们的DLLAPI(用C++、C等编写)在您的包装类中,只需DllImport库DLL中的所有API函数。然后您可以像使用任何.NET类方法一样使用这些函数。但是,在实践中,您有时必须编写自己的.NET兼容方法来调用那些导入的函数,因为您需要提供参数类型映射和其他检查。还要考虑提供方便的重载方法,因为CLR支持它们,但并非所有非托管库都支持。COM互操作或者,如果该非托管DLL

python - 为什么我的 'hello world' Python C 模块在除 IDLE 之外的所有情况下都能正常工作?

我为Python编译了一个简单的helloworldC模块,它在我尝试过的所有东西中都能正常工作,但IDLE除外。这是我输入的内容来测试它:>>>importhello>>>hello.say_hello('Justin')我已经在命令提示符下(我使用的是Windows)、Eclipse的PyDev和PieDream中使用Python尝试过此操作,它们都打印出HelloJustin!。然而,在IDLE中它不打印任何东西——它只是给我提示。我使用的模块和setup.py来自thispage.我认为问题出在编译器上。我正在使用MinGW,我在.cfg文件中将其设置为distutils的编译

已解决ERROR: Could not build wheels for opencv-python-headless, which is required to install pyproject.

已解决ERROR:Failedbuildingwheelforopencv-python-headlessFailedtobuildopencv-python-headlessERROR:Couldnotbuildwheelsforopencv-python-headless,whichisrequiredtoinstallpyproject.toml-basedprojects报错信息亲测有效文章目录报错问题报错翻译报错原因解决方法1:在线安装解决方法2:离线安装千人全栈VIP答疑群联系博主帮忙解决报错报错问题粉丝群里面的一个小伙伴遇到问题跑来私信我,想用pip安装ddddocr模块,但是发

windows - Delphi项目的自动化构建工具

关闭。这个问题不符合StackOverflowguidelines.它目前不接受答案。要求我们推荐或查找工具、库或最喜欢的场外资源的问题对于StackOverflow来说是偏离主题的,因为它们往往会吸引自以为是的答案和垃圾邮件。相反,describetheproblem以及迄今为止为解决该问题所做的工作。关闭9年前。Improvethisquestion我有几个用Delphi7编写的项目,我正在寻找可以自动构建过程(包括包创建和上传到特定ftp位置)的工具。我想找到没有类似Ant的xml配置文件的native应用程序(即Rake或fabricate.py是很好的软件,但我不想这次使用它

windows - 如何使用批处理命令在 hudson 中使构建失败

我将Hudson用于我们的HTML构建,使用CI的主要原因是在每个文件中使用cse验证器验证html文件。为了验证HTML,我使用了以下代码@echooffPUSHD"F:\Solutions\Documents\Design\html\ValTest"For%%Xin(*.html)do("C:\ProgramFiles\HTMLValidator100\cmdlineprocessor"-outputfileoutput.txt-r1%%XsetHTMLVAL_ERROR=%ERRORLEVEL%typeoutput.txt>>result.txt)setERRORLEVEL=%H

Python zipfile 不释放 zip 文件

我正在尝试使用zipfileWindows8.1和python2.7.9上的库。我只想在zipfile.open()之后删除library.zip,但os.remove()抛出“WindowsError[Error32]”,而且zipfile似乎没有从block中释放zip文件。WindowsError32表示“该进程无法访问该文件,因为它正被另一个进程使用。”那么,我该如何删除这个library.zip文件呢?代码:importosimportzipfileaszdirs=os.listdir('build/')bSystemStr=dirs[0]print("[-]Mergingl

c# - 在桌面应用程序的发布版本中分发 PDB 文件的优缺点

我想在我的桌面应用程序的自动崩溃报告中获得更详细的异常情况。我正在考虑在我的发布版本中包含PDB文件,但我没有在网上找到好的建议。我看到很多人建议改为生成崩溃转储,但有时我无法生成或检索/获取其他文件,而我所拥有的只是包含堆栈跟踪的初始崩溃报告。在分发给成千上万用户的桌面应用程序的发布版本中发布PDB有什么危险? 最佳答案 优点:想不出。缺点:交付PDB会导致您的应用程序使用更多的存储空间(大约3倍),您的用户可能不喜欢。发布PDB策略比在您的机器上诊断崩溃报告更好,因为您拥有与在用户机器上崩溃的应用程序相匹配的源和PDB?

c++ - 用于 C++ 的 NetBeans IDE : "Resolve Missing Native Build Tools"

我最近买了一台装有Windows8.1的笔记本电脑,但我在使用它的NetBeansC++IDE时遇到了问题。当我构建时,这是出现的窗口:我假设这些是我的选择:我尝试在带有红色星号的字段中使用C:\MinGW\bin\gcc.exe,但这对我没有任何作用。感谢所有帮助。 最佳答案 我在Netbeans8.0*中使用C++,在Cygwin中使用gcc和g++。首先安装Cygwin,然后安装NetbeansC++。一切都是自动为我完成的。您缺少C++编译器。填写该行可能会有所帮助(见红色星号)。你可能会有C:\MINGW\bin\g++.